"One more ball!"
Lu Ren stood behind the service line, twirling the volleyball in his hand. The two balls he had just thrown the opposing team's formation into disarray, and now these guys were clearly positioned further back, watching his arm movements like frightened birds.
"Since you're so afraid of heavy artillery..." Lu Ren didn't toss the ball high like before, but took a step forward and gently sent the ball into the air.
Jumping and floating.
The volleyball, without any spin, drifted aimlessly through the air like a drunken ghost, swaying across the net. The libero, from the south, widened his eyes, took quick, shuffling steps, and tried to stop the ball with his chest, but it suddenly plummeted just before contacting his arm.
"Got it... no, it bounced off!"
The ball bounced off the libero's forearm and flew off the court at an off-center angle. The setter from the south scrambled over and awkwardly headed the ball back onto the court: "Towada!"
The captain, Towada, with his brown hair, gritted his teeth and jumped. Facing Tsukishima Hotaru's ridiculously high but listless blocking net, he practically swung his arm blindly with his eyes closed.
Snapped.
The ball hit Tsukishima's fingertips, changed direction, and landed right in the open space on Karasuno's field.
The referee whistle blows. Karasuno 5:1 Shannan.
"Yay—!!"
The cheers erupting from the south were as if they had won the World Cup final. Several teammates rushed up and patted Towada on the back, and Towada himself clenched his fist and roared, his face turning bright red.
The audience in the stands, who had been marveling at Karasuno's brutality, now gave a sparse round of applause, their eyes filled with a kind of condescending pity, as if they were watching a group of clowns putting on a show.
"Tsk." Lu Ren rubbed his ears and walked back to his seat. "Where does this kind of extremely low-value happiness come from, when you lose five points for only one?"
"Ren, you'll easily lose all your friends if you keep making those kinds of comments," Daichi Sawamura reminded him helplessly from behind.
Rotation. Nanami serves.
The ball flew in softly, a serve so harmless it looked like a slow-motion replay to Lu Ren. He barely bent his knees, his upper body slightly turned to the side, and his arms steadily placed the ball to the most comfortable spot at the net.
"Kageyama!"
Kageyama Tobio didn't even need to look to confirm; the moment the ball was in his hand, that familiar touch told him: this ball could be played in all sorts of ways.
A streak of orange lightning ripped through the air.
Hinata Shoyo had somehow darted to the net, his jump so high that the Nanami blockers could only look up at him. Kageyama's set shot was as precise as a scalpel, perfectly positioned within Hinata's swinging motion.
Bang!
The floor is shaking.
Before the Nani players even had a chance to turn their heads, the ball had already hit the corner of the baseline and bounced away.
6: 1.
The tiny flame that had just begun to ignite was extinguished by this ball, without even a wisp of smoke.
The rest of the match turned into a one-sided massacre.
Tobio Kageyama stepped up to serve. This "King of the Court," despite his foul temper, possessed a truly lethal serving technique.
boom!
The first ball hit the two players from Shannan directly between them, and the two froze on the spot, neither daring to move.
boom!
The second ball bounced off the arm of the captain of the south, and Towada was pulled backward by the force of the ball, falling to the ground with a thud.
The sound of the scoreboard flipping over was particularly jarring in the stadium. The point difference quickly widened to double digits.
Lu Ren yawned in front of the net, even having time to chat with Tsukishima next to him: "This dungeon is clearing too fast, the experience points are overflowing. Is Kageyama using an auto-clicker?"
Tsukishima adjusted his glasses, his gaze sweeping coldly over the person opposite him: "They've lost their mind. I've seen that expression before; it's the look of someone who feels that nothing they do will make a difference."
At this point, Karasuno had a lead of fourteen points.
The southern half of the field was deathly silent.
Towada braced himself on his knees, panting heavily. Sweat dripped from his chin onto the floor, but he felt no heat, only cold.
Is this what a formidable opponent looks like? Is this the kind of opponent we need to challenge?
They're not even from the same dimension.
"Don't worry about it! Next ball!" His teammate's voice sounded weak and unsteady, as if it were coming through a thin film of water.
Towada looked at Kageyama Tobio, who was preparing to serve again on the other side of the net, and then at Riku Ren, who looked relaxed as if he were strolling in his backyard.
The thought of "giving up" grew wildly in my mind like weeds.
Anyway, we're just an ordinary public high school.
Anyway, our predecessors didn't leave behind any great achievements.
Anyway, we're only in second grade.
Yes, we're only in second grade.
Towada's eyes dimmed. It's okay to lose this year, right? As long as I try harder next year...
"Kageyama serves!"
Kageyama swung his arm, and the volleyball came hurtling towards him with a whistling sound.
The ball went slightly off course and flew towards the bench outside the field.
Towada's feet twitched unconsciously, but his body remained frozen.
Too far.
I can't receive it.
Moreover, the ball was so powerful that even if you caught it, you wouldn't be able to get up.
Forget it.
"Anyway, there's always next year..."
The moment the thought popped into his head, it was like a thorn, piercing his nerves.
In that instant, Towada suddenly remembered the look in the eyes of Number 13 (Lu Ren) when he looked at them. It was the look of looking at an NPC, the look of looking at a nobody, the look of utter arrogance that didn't consider them opponents at all.
The reason it's so weak is because it always thinks "there's always next year"!
The body reacts before the brain.
The footsteps that had already stopped suddenly stomped on the ground, the soles of the shoes screeching as they rubbed against the floor.
"Aaaaaaahh ...
Towada charged off the field like a mad boar.
The ball is about to hit the ground.
In front of them are iron folding chairs and a referee's stand.
But he did not slow down.
"Get up!!!!"
Bang! Crash!
Towada leaped out, landing hard on the ball with one arm, before crashing uncontrollably into a pile of chairs with a loud thud.
The ball flew high into the air and returned to the field.
The entire room fell silent.
Even Kageyama, who was preparing to celebrate the score, was stunned for a moment.
Towada scrambled out of the pile of overturned chairs, his knees scraped and his elbows throbbing, but he paid no heed to that. He roared at his teammates, who were still in a daze on the field, the veins in his neck practically bursting:
"The ball is still in the air!!! It's not over yet!!!!"
That shout brought the entire Shannan team back to their senses.
"yes!!"
The libero from the south rushed over to set the ball like a madman, and the outside hitter gritted his teeth and jumped to spike the ball.
Although Nishiya easily received the ball, Lu Ren casually scored with a soft drop shot from position four, ending the first set.
But that one-sided, suffocating atmosphere was broken.
After the start of the second game, although Oginan's technique was still rough, he still couldn't receive Kageyama's serve, and he still couldn't keep up with Hyuga's fast attacks, but that "I'll just lose it" attitude disappeared without a trace.
They started fighting for every ball, rolling on the ground to save it, and shouting out tactics even when they were down by twenty points.
Finally, 25:12.
Karasuno won the second game without any doubt, securing the victory.
The two sides lined up and shook hands.
Lu Ren looked at Towada across from him, whose knees were wrapped in bandages and whose eyes were red but whose back was still straight. His expression of "wanting to leave work early" softened a little.
Thank you for your guidance!
Both teams bowed.
Lu Ren straightened up, watching Shan Nan and his group leave in tears, then turned to Ying Shan beside him and said:
"Although they were a bunch of rookies, that final collision was actually quite interesting."
Kageyama, who was busy drinking water, mumbled a reply, "Huh? What are you talking about?"
"It's nothing." Lu Ren shrugged and turned his gaze to the huge stadium.
Failure is the norm. In this brutal arena, only one team can emerge victorious.
But after recognizing the reality that they are "weak," they can still personally cut off the escape route called "excuse." This kind of NPC... no, this kind of opponent deserves to be remembered.
"Let's go eat." Lu Ren patted Hinata's head. "Didn't you say you wanted to eat pork cutlet rice? Don't throw up again."
"I won't throw up!!"
